Plavix (clopidogrel) significantly reduces the risk of blood clots, a major factor in heart attacks and strokes. If your doctor prescribed Plavix, understand that consistent use is key to its effectiveness. Adherence to your prescribed dosage is crucial for optimal protection.
Common side effects include bleeding, stomach upset, and diarrhea. However, the benefits of preventing cardiovascular events often outweigh these risks. Report any unusual bleeding, bruising, or persistent stomach pain to your doctor immediately. Regular blood tests may be necessary to monitor your platelet function and ensure the medication is working as intended.
Remember: Plavix interacts with other medications. Inform your doctor and pharmacist about all the drugs and supplements you’re taking. This includes over-the-counter medications and herbal remedies. Failing to disclose all medications could lead to dangerous interactions.
